One paper estimated that if global warming reaches 2.5 °C (4.5 °F), then the cost of rearing broilers in Brazil increases by 35.8% at the least modernized farms and by 42.3% at farms with the medium level of technology used in livestock housing, while they increase the least at farms with the most advanced cooling technologies.

Human-caused increases in greenhouse gases are responsible for most of the observed global average surface warming of roughly 0.8 °C (1.5 °F) over the past 140 years. Several characteristics of the water cycle have the potential to cause sudden (abrupt) changes of the water cycle. [7]: 1148 The definition for "abrupt change" is: a regional to global scale change in the climate system that happens more quickly than it has in the past, indicating that the climate response is not linear.
